Key buying considerations
- Temperature precision: Look for devices with defined presets and real-time monitoring to protect nutrients.
- Capacity: Higher ounces reduce refills, but may add bulk. Choose based on typical feeding volume and trip length.
- Power options: Cordless designs with long battery life are valuable when outlets aren’t available.
- Ease of cleaning: Removable components and simple interfaces save time between feeds.
- Durability and safety: Auto shut-off and compatible materials matter for daily use and travel safety.

FAQ
- Q: Can these warmers preserve nutrients in breast milk?
- A: Yes, several models advertise even heating and nutrient-preserving capabilities designed to minimize nutrient loss.
- Q: Are these warmers safe for formula preparation?
- A: They provide precise temperature control to heat formula to safe feeding temperatures, reducing the risk of overheating.
- Q: How portable are these devices?
- A: All listed options emphasize portability and cordless use, suitable for car trips, park visits, and travel.
- Q: Do they work with all bottle types?
- A: Most models are designed for standard bottle shapes; check the product page for compatibility with your bottle.
- Q: Can I use them to heat water for bottles and sterilize in any way?
- A: These units heat water for formula and milk; sterilization is not a standard function and would require separate equipment.
